  • [FREE] Read the following excerpt on the Tiananmen Square protests . . .
    The Tiananmen Square protests of 1989, also known as the Tiananmen massacre, the Tiananmen revolt or the June 4 incident, consisted of a series of demonstrations led by students in the People's Republic of China, which took place between 15 April and June 4, 1989

  • Why did students gather in Tiananmen Square on June 4, 1989? - Brainly. com
    Students gathered in Tiananmen Square on June 4, 1989, to call for democratic reforms, express dissatisfaction with government corruption, and demand greater political freedoms Their movement began in April 1989 after the death of Hu Yaobang, fueled by discontent over economic policies
